My only complaint with the Smarty is it's hard not to make smoke, the power is there but it comes with smoke off idle. Gets kinda old just trying to drive around town. I went to SW# 6 and it helped but still there. :rolleyes:
I tried bumping the sw down on mine to help control smoke, but found the additional spool on the higher sw's seemed to help clear smoke faster. Sw1 is very clean. I'm running sw9 and can drive the truck smoke free if I don't lug it and I roll into the throttle. When rolling into the throttle I can ride the line between clean, haze, and smoke.
